- Indications:
- Varicose veins (multiple or single veins 5 cm or longer)
- Spider veins
- Lymphedema (elephantiasis)
- “Heavy legs” syndrome
- Pregnancy-related venous issues
- Thrombophlebitis
- Severe edema, including post-injury swelling (fractures, sprains)
- Crucial Sizing Guidance: Accurate sizing is paramount. Please measure your leg circumference and length precisely, as indicated in the sizing chart (see Photo #7). Do NOT select based on shoe size or clothing size.
- Foot Size Consideration: For individuals with a shoe size exceeding US 10 (EU 41), stockings with an open toe are generally recommended for optimal fit and comfort.
- Material Composition: Polyamide + Elastane.
- Professional Consultation Recommended: Before using Class 2 compression garments, consulting a healthcare professional (general practitioner, phlebologist, or vascular surgeon) is advised.
Contraindications:
Tropical ulcers, individual intolerance, inflammatory skin conditions, obliterative vascular diseases, severe diabetic vascular damage, septic phlebitis, decompensated cardiopulmonary insufficiency.
